    Victorian Terraced House in London

    Islington, London

    Noise Reduction
    Conservation
    Energy Saving
    £4,200 total
    2 days installation

    Property Type

    Victorian 3-bed terrace

    The Problem

    Severe traffic noise from main road, high energy bills, and draughty original sash windows in conservation area.

    The Solution

    Installed acoustic secondary glazing on all street-facing windows (6 windows total). Used slim-profile aluminium frames to maintain period aesthetics.

    Results

    • Noise reduction of 38dB - transformed living conditions
    • Energy bills reduced by £780/year (28% saving)
    • No planning permission required
    • Completed in 2 days with minimal disruption
    • Original sash windows preserved

    Listed Georgian Townhouse in Edinburgh

    New Town, Edinburgh

    Listed Building
    Heritage
    Thermal Efficiency
    £8,500 for 12 windows
    4 days installation

    Property Type

    Grade A listed Georgian townhouse

    The Problem

    Listed building restrictions prevented replacement windows. Poor thermal performance causing condensation and high heating costs.

    The Solution

    Heritage-approved secondary glazing using traditional timber frames matched to existing Georgian proportions. Low-E glass for thermal efficiency.

    Results

    • Listed building consent approved first time
    • U-value improved from 5.8 to 1.8 W/m²K
    • Eliminated condensation completely
    • Heating costs reduced by 35% (£920/year)
    • Period character fully maintained

    Modern Apartment Near Airport

    Didsbury, Manchester

    Acoustic
    Apartment
    Aircraft Noise
    £2,800 for 3 windows
    1 day installation

    Property Type

    2-bed modern apartment

    The Problem

    Flight path noise making bedrooms unusable during day. Existing double glazing insufficient for aircraft noise.

    The Solution

    Specialist acoustic secondary glazing with laminated glass in bedrooms. Horizontal sliding system for easy operation.

    Results

    • Aircraft noise reduced by 42dB
    • Bedrooms now usable 24/7
    • Property value increased by £15,000
    • Improved sleep quality for residents
    • Sleek modern appearance maintained

    Period Cottage in the Cotswolds

    Burford, Cotswolds

    Period Property
    Thermal
    Magnetic
    £5,400 for 8 windows
    3 days installation

    Property Type

    17th century stone cottage

    The Problem

    Extreme draughts through original leaded windows. Uncomfortable in winter despite high heating costs. Windows too valuable to replace.

    The Solution

    Bespoke magnetic secondary glazing to fit irregular window openings. Easy removal for summer months. Traditional appearance.

    Results

    • Draughts eliminated completely
    • Room temperatures increased by 4°C average
    • Heating oil consumption reduced 40%
    • Annual saving of £1,100
    • Original leaded windows protected

    Victorian Terrace Near City Centre

    Georgian Quarter, Liverpool

    Budget
    DIY-Friendly
    Energy Saving
    £1,680 for 4 windows
    1 day installation

    Property Type

    Victorian 2-bed terrace

    The Problem

    Street noise, cold bedrooms, and single-glazed windows in poor condition. Limited budget for improvements.

    The Solution

    Budget-friendly acrylic secondary glazing on bedroom windows. Aluminium frames with simple fixed design to minimize costs.

    Results

    • Noise levels reduced by 25dB
    • Bedroom comfort significantly improved
    • £340/year energy savings
    • DIY-friendly maintenance
    • 2-year payback period

    Office Conversion in Bristol

    Clifton, Bristol

    Commercial
    Modern
    Energy Efficiency
    £6,800 for 14 windows
    3 days installation

    Property Type

    Converted office to 4-bed house

    The Problem

    Large commercial-style windows causing excessive heat loss. Modern appearance required. Planning restrictions on external changes.

    The Solution

    Slim aluminium secondary glazing with argon-filled cavity. Contemporary styling to match modern interior design.

    Results

    • EPC rating improved from D to B
    • Commercial heating bills reduced by 45%
    • Modern aesthetic achieved
    • Completed during occupation
    • No external alterations required
